1/8/03 Dear Bear: How was your Christmas? Christmas came and we were not ready for it. We did try to get a Christmas spirit by inviting a family down the street to a FHE. We did and they are from Bolivia. I hope we can continue to share the gospel. Well on Christmas day we went to Mexico. Monterrey. Bakes mission. We drove 22 hours from grandma Vickers house in Victorville to McAllen Texas. Slept one night in the states then off to Mexico. We went and saw the movie Twin Towers, Lord of the rings (Sub titles in Spanish) in Reynosa while Bake went and set up some families to see. When the movies was over Bake showed up with a friend. Young girl named orlanda. She went with us to a family named Havier. Bake had baptized this family. Only the mom and kids and the-father got baptized after Bake had left. Strong family and really smart in the gospel. I was impressed with the family and how they knew why so many families fall 0,^ from the gospel with they just join the church. (Retention) They said it was the members

fault cause they don’t fellowship them. The missionaries do their job and the members don’t. They told me Bake was not the typical missionary and that is why he will do well in the gospel after his mission. So many change their ways after they come home from their mission. The next day we were going to Monterrey, which is three hours away. The travel paperwork and vehicle-permit situation got too confusing to keep driving, so we left the van at the bus station and took the bus to Monterrey. Cindy was worried about the uncertainty, but we got through it. ON the bus Bake met a girt (Young girl that sat by him on the bus) He said he was in her house when he was a missionary and that she told him he looked familiar. Didn’t teach them the gospel but she was interested and gave bake her phone number. We got off the bus to enter the El Centro bus station. It was a zoo. You could tell it was not a safe place. So we left as soon as we can and stayed in a hotel two blocks away. Bake and me got a taxi and went to the mission home. Before we left we ordered a dominos pizza to the fam in the hotek The mission home was in one of the churches. One of the elders help us out a lot. By finding the cheapest car in all of Monterrey. Let me tell you it is not cheap to rent a car in Mexico. You think it would be cheaper but it is twice as much. I freaked out but soon can to my senses and paid the price. The first day we had a flat tire. Tire was rotten and they wanted us to pay for the tire. Unbelievable the way they handle business in Mexico. Not all places were like our car rental place some were honest. 1 told them to take back the car. After some argument they said they would not charge us for the tire. But when we brought the car back they wanted money for the Hubcap. Wouldn’t you thing they were both related. All they wanted was money. Some people are the same no matter what country you are in. I threw down 200 pesos and told them they were dishonest people. Bake said we should get a taxi as soon as possible because we don’t know what they will do. We had other problems with our hotel but they resolved it in an honest matter. So I would tend to think Mexico is not all bad. Only if you rent a car from the cheapest place in Mexico you are bound to have problems. Right. You would think that we didn’t have a good time but that is not true. I had one of the best times of my life. I know things didn’t go as well as they should, but that is the adventure of going to a foreign country. We went sesame street amusement park. We saw one of the most beautiful falls you could of ever seen. When we got there. The falls. I let-Angel, Tima and David. (A 14 year kid bake baptized) ride horses. WE walked, bake, Danielle and me. (An 18-year girl bake baptized} I didn’t know that they took two different trails to get to the falls. I went crazy cause when I got to the falls. My kids were not there and they left before I did. They told me I could find them at the top of the falls. I walked up

there and they were not there. So the only thing I could do is go the beginning and wait. ON my way down 1 saw them and every thing was Okay. They were good guys that guided the horse but some-times you just don’t know. This family that we brought to the falls wanted us to go with them to the mountains. WE stopped and bought T-bone steaks. Cheap. And cooked them in the mountains: It was an awesome time. No English but you can tell the love we had for each other because we had a common bound and that was Jacob. He was such a great missionary and it was nice to be there to find that out for out selves. You never know the influence you have on people until some one else can see it for them selves. Bakes two years were ones that he spent doing the best he cap in serving the Lord. Jacob wants to got back and help more people there in Mexico but now he has-to get on with his life. Lam proud-of that boy for doing so well and taking the gospel seriously. I just loved to be in the place where my boy served two years. Lv Alwys Steve
